This paper presents a technique for circuit implementation of active inductor, based on the use of Complementary Metal Oxide Semiconductor (CMOS) technology as an active element and current source. The spiral inductor occupies a large chip size and is difficult to obtain a high value of cut off frequency. The proposed active inductor is used for implementing a low pass filter with high cut off frequency. The resulting inductance can be electronically tuned by varying the circuit current accordingly. The simulation has been carried out on Tanner EDA tool 13.0 on 0.5 mu m technology.
